FRIDAY, JAN 31

King BRITT + Rich MEDINA + Terence NANCE + J BOOGIE

The houses of Top Ten Social, fresco, and Yerba Buena Center for the Arts' Future Soul Think Tank are uniting to bring soul heads from all sides of the bay together for a future soul odyssey.

Indeed, the future of soul is coming to San Francisco's MIGHTY as we celebrate the birthdays of Michael Orange + Jacobo Juarez.. Expect a spectacular night of visceral transmissions and soulful pulses featuring dj/producer King BRITT + dj/producer Rich MEDINA + film director/projectionist Terence NANCE + dj/producer J BOOGIE + hosted by Fran BOOGIE!

Soul heads already know how epic a night it'll be with Philly brothers Rich & King playing side by side. We’re to Mars about the addition of award winning film director Terence Nance joining them, projecting live animations to Mighty's three screens.

The Future of Soul hits on Friday, January 31 at Mighty in San Francisco.
